What is Accelerated Reader?
Accelerated Reader (AR) is a computer-based reading management
program which enables educators to examine various forms of guided
reading practice. The program is an assessment tool which assists
teachers to help students gradually transform into successful, and
hopefully life-long readers.
How AR Works:
The kids check out AR Books in their classroom or the school library.
These books should be in their "point range". The AR list denotes this
range on the BL or Book Level Column. These levels are also noted
by different colors on the spines; you can see the colors in the BL
sorted list below.
The students take an AR Computer Test in their own classrooms to test
their reading comprehension, and earn points for each book read and test
passed. Each book has a point value which can be found on the list and
also inside the book covers.

What parents can do to help their children read better:
Promote reading everywhere for your child. Help him/her take
advantage of reading books at school and the many opportunities to read
outside of school. Create a home library with attractive books and
set an example by turning off the TV or video-games to spend some time
reading together! Please, take the time to read out loud to your
children and have them read out loud to you. Support them in reading
books at, or, where possible, above their level.
Be happy for them and occasionally reward them for their success while
they're earning more AR points. There are so many chances, don't waste
them.
